Understanding the Causes of Plane Crashes in 2025
When we talk about plane crash news 2025, the first thing that often comes to mind is the 'why.' Understanding the root causes of aviation accidents is paramount for preventing future tragedies. In 2025, like in previous years, the contributing factors can be incredibly complex, often involving a combination of issues rather than a single point of failure. Human error remains a significant factor, encompassing everything from pilot fatigue and miscommunication to poor decision-making under pressure. The intense training and stringent protocols in place are designed to mitigate this, but the human element is, by its nature, susceptible to error. Another critical area is mechanical failure. Despite incredible advancements in aircraft design and maintenance, unforeseen issues can still arise with engines, systems, or structural integrity. Air traffic control (ATC) errors can also play a role, leading to incorrect instructions, insufficient separation between aircraft, or failure to respond adequately to developing situations. Weather conditions present a constant challenge, with extreme turbulence, thunderstorms, icing, and low visibility posing significant risks, especially in certain geographical regions or during specific seasons. Sabotage or security breaches, though thankfully rare, are always a concern that the aviation industry works tirelessly to prevent through robust security measures at airports and on aircraft. Finally, maintenance issues, including improper repairs, use of faulty parts, or inadequate inspection schedules, can lead to catastrophic failures. The investigations into each incident in 2025 will meticulously dissect these potential causes, using data recorders (black boxes), witness testimonies, and expert analysis to piece together the sequence of events. The goal isn't just to assign blame but to identify systemic weaknesses and implement corrective actions that enhance the overall safety of air travel for everyone. It’s a continuous cycle of learning and improvement, driven by the tragic reality that even one accident underscores the need for vigilance.
The Role of Technology in Aviation Safety
In the realm of plane crash news 2025, the advancements in technology play a double-edged sword. On one hand, sophisticated technology is the primary reason air travel is overwhelmingly safe. Modern aircraft are equipped with state-of-the-art navigation systems, weather radar, collision avoidance systems (like TCAS), and advanced flight control computers that assist pilots in maintaining safe flight paths and detecting potential hazards. Autopilot systems, while incredibly reliable, are constantly being refined to handle more complex scenarios and provide better situational awareness. The data from flight data recorders (FDR) and cockpit voice recorders (CVR), often referred to as 'black boxes,' are crucial in accident investigations, providing invaluable information about the aircraft's performance and crew communications leading up to an incident. These recorders themselves are becoming more robust and capable of storing more detailed information. Predictive maintenance technologies are also revolutionizing how aircraft are serviced. Sensors throughout the aircraft collect real-time data on component performance, allowing maintenance crews to identify potential issues before they lead to failure, thus preventing mechanical breakdowns. Enhanced weather forecasting and real-time meteorological data transmission to cockpits help pilots make informed decisions about navigating through adverse weather. Furthermore, advancements in materials science have led to stronger, lighter, and more durable aircraft components. However, technology is not infallible. Complex software systems can have bugs, and advanced automation can sometimes lead to pilot over-reliance or a degradation of manual flying skills, which can be critical in unexpected situations. The investigations into any 2025 plane crashes will undoubtedly scrutinize the role of these technologies – were they functioning as intended? Did they contribute to or prevent the accident? The industry's commitment to safety means constantly evaluating how new technologies are implemented, ensuring they enhance, rather than compromise, pilot proficiency and overall system reliability. It's a continuous balancing act between leveraging innovation and maintaining the fundamental principles of safe flight operations. The focus is always on ensuring that technology serves as a robust safety net, augmenting human capabilities and providing layers of protection against known and emerging risks.
Investigating Major Incidents: What We Learn
Every piece of plane crash news 2025 triggers a rigorous investigation process, and it's through these investigations that the aviation industry learns and evolves. When an accident or a serious incident occurs, multiple national and international bodies, such as the NTSB in the United States or the AAIB in the UK, are typically involved. Their primary objective is to determine the probable cause of the accident, not to assign blame or liability. This involves a painstaking, methodical approach. Investigators meticulously examine the wreckage, often reconstructing significant portions of the aircraft to understand structural failures. They analyze the data from the flight recorders, scrutinize maintenance records, review air traffic control communications and radar data, and interview survivors, witnesses, and airline personnel. Forensic analysis plays a huge role, examining everything from engine components and flight control surfaces to the materials used in the aircraft's construction. The human factors aspect is also critically assessed, looking at crew performance, training, fatigue, and psychological conditions. Systemic factors are just as important; investigators look beyond the immediate cause to identify any broader issues within the airline's operations, the manufacturer's design, or regulatory oversight that might have contributed to the accident. The findings of these investigations are published in detailed reports, which are invaluable resources. They don't just explain what happened, but why it happened. Based on these findings, safety recommendations are issued to airlines, manufacturers, and regulatory bodies worldwide. These recommendations can lead to changes in aircraft design, updates to operational procedures, improvements in pilot training programs, enhancements in air traffic management, or stricter maintenance requirements. The true value of investigating plane crash news 2025 lies in its ability to translate tragedy into tangible safety improvements, ensuring that lessons learned from past events prevent similar incidents from occurring in the future. It's a testament to the industry's commitment to making flying safer with every passing year, a continuous effort built on transparency and a dedication to learning from even the most devastating events.
